前端开发领域,期末大作业通常是对学生学习成果的一次综合检验。这个作业可能涵盖了HTMLCSSJavaScript等基础知识,以及可能涉及到的框架如ReactVueAngular的应用。以下是关键知识点:

  1. HTML(超文本标记语言):定义网页的结构,需理解各种标签的用途,如

    等,语义化元素如

  2. CSS(层叠样式表):负责网页的布局和样式设计,掌握盒模型、定位、浮动以及媒体查询等概念至关重要。

  3. JavaScript:实现网页的交互功能,基础包括变量、数据类型、控制流、函数和DOM操作。

  4. 框架应用:现代前端开发常使用React、Vue或Angular等框架,掌握它们的基本用法可以提升开发效率。

  5. 响应式设计:使用媒体查询和流式布局,确保网页在不同设备上都能良好显示。

  6. 版本控制:使用Git进行版本管理,帮助管理代码的版本和协作。

  7. 测试和调试:利用浏览器开发者工具进行调试,编写单元测试和集成测试。

  8. 性能优化:优化网页加载速度,包括减少HTTP请求、压缩资源、利用缓存等。